Changing WBEM password fails
Hi,
We changed our WBEM account password today in our Domain, and then changed it in SIM (Global Protocol Settings). However it does not work now. I triple checked the password to make sure I did not fat-finger it. Everytime I do a "data collection" it now fails. If I change it back to the old password (both in AD and SIM) it works again.
Does anyone know if I have restart some services or some other funky thing for the password to take affect?

Re: Changing WBEM password fails
HI you need to reatart "HP Systems Insight Manager Service" to take it affect.

Re: Changing WBEM password fails
I rebooted the server after I posted this question, and it still did not work. There must be something more to it than that.
